Complete the Disney’s Four Park Challenge
We failed the challenge!
The rules of the challenge do vary but generally consist of the following:
- Visit all four parks in one day.
- A photo at the park entrance.
- 1-2 rides at each park.
- Meet a character at each park.
- Have a snack at each park.
The new Park Hopping rules do make this challenge reasonably tricky to complete. You can’t change parks until 2 pm, which presents some reasonably significant challenges in visiting the other three parks. There are rumors that Park Hopping hours rules will change, so hopefully, the Four Park Challenge will become easier.

Ride a new attraction.
Due to border closures, a lot had changed since we were last at Walt Disney World. Several new attractions had opened, including Star Wars: Galaxy’s Edge. We rode all the latest attractions, and they were all fantastic. However, which was our favorite?
This is a tough call, but surprisingly they aren’t any of the attractions in Star Wars: Galaxy’s Edge. We are tempted to go for Mickey & Minnie’s Runaway Railway, which is very good. However, Guardians of the Galaxy: Cosmic Rewind is the best new attraction. We smiled and laughed throughout the whole ride, it really is the best attraction at Walt Disney World.
